Moisture Control Steps



Efficient dampness control actions are essential for preventing mold growth and maintaining a healthy indoor environment. To achieve this, it is essential to deal with sources of moisture within the building. Correct air flow is vital to regulating moisture levels. Installing exhaust followers in kitchens and bathrooms can assist eliminate excess wetness. Additionally, using dehumidifiers in wet locations can assist decrease humidity degrees, making it harder for mold and mildew to flourish.

Guaranteeing that gutters are clear, downspouts direct water far from the foundation, and the roof covering is in excellent condition can assist prevent water from seeping right into the building. Effectively sealing home windows and doors can likewise aid keep wetness out


Any kind of leaks or spills ought to be cleaned up and dried out within 24-48 hours to stop mold and mildew development. By implementing these moisture control steps, the danger of mold and mildew returning can be significantly decreased, creating a healthier indoor environment.
